Old Flame, New Love Chapter 1

— Come pick me up at 6 Laurel Avenue.

The message was from Julian Marks, Lydia Moore’s husband.

Lydia had just walked out of the Alliance Biomedical Research Institute. Her phone screen, darkened from inactivity, reflected the faint furrow between her brows.

She had been buried in the lab for days, chasing experimental data and barely sleeping at night. All she wanted was to go home, collapse on her bed, and finally sleep a full night — not drive across town to fetch Julian from a private dinner.

It only took her two seconds to decide. If she didn’t go, she probably wouldn’t get to sleep at all tonight.

The streets were clear under the late-night glow.

When Lydia arrived at 6 Laurel Avenue, it was a little past eleven.

“Right this way, ma’am.”

The restaurant manager led her through the softly lit corridor of Crescent Residence, stopping before a private room.

As soon as the door opened, a cool, low male voice drifted out. Lydia lifted her gaze instinctively — and froze mid-step.

“Mr. Marks, I’ll be counting on your guidance from now on.” Adrian Cole raised his glass, his tone smooth and polite. “This one’s to you.”

Julian clinked glasses with him, smiling faintly. “Mr. Cole, you flatter me. I’m the one who should be relying on you.”

Adrian tilted his head back, downing the drink in one go. Julian only took a symbolic sip before setting his glass down — then his eyes flicked sharply toward the doorway.

A woman stood there, wearing a slate-blue trench coat, her delicate face half-hidden behind thick black-rimmed glasses.

Julian’s gaze lingered for a beat, the expression in his eyes shifting almost imperceptibly. He turned to Adrian.

Their eyes met briefly. Then Adrian’s attention moved — toward the woman — before he looked away again.

Julian’s lips curved, a hint of amusement glinting there. He called out softly, “Lydia—”

Her eyes met his from across the room.

“Come here.”

Lydia hesitated, then stepped forward.

Julian slipped an arm around her waist and turned back to the others. “My wife, Lydia Moore.”

A ripple of surprise passed through the room.

Few had expected Julian Marks—Southport’s most notorious charmer—to be married at all, much less to someone so seemingly ordinary.

Even standing together, the two looked like an odd pairing.

“Mr. Marks, you’re married?” one man asked, incredulous. “Since when?”

Julian thought for a moment. “Almost three years. We just signed the papers. Haven’t had a wedding yet.”

“Well then,” the man chuckled, “be sure to invite us when you do. We’ll be waiting for the celebration.”

“Of course,” Julian replied easily. “You’ll all drink to your hearts’ content.”

After a few more pleasantries, he gestured to Lydia. “Honey, this is Adrian Cole, CEO of Genwell Pharmaceuticals.”

Beneath her glasses, Lydia’s lashes trembled slightly. She lifted her gaze.

Adrian extended his hand politely. “Mrs. Marks.”

She looked at him for two long seconds before placing her hand in his.

He gave the faintest, formal shake, then withdrew.

Lydia’s fingers twitched in the pocket of her coat, as if still feeling the ghost of his touch.

On the drive back, Lydia kept her eyes on the road. Julian reeked of alcohol, yet still looked sharp — lounging back in his seat, scrolling lazily through his phone.

Her focus drifted, and what should have been a forty-minute drive stretched nearly an hour. By the time they reached Crescent Court, it was close to 1 a.m.

Julian went upstairs first. Lydia sat in the car for half a minute before following.

The shower steamed with warmth.

She stood under the water, eyes closed — Adrian’s face flashing in her mind, and the look in his eyes when they met.

Julian untied his robe, his gaze trailing over her face beneath the spray. With an unhurried motion, he let the robe fall aside and stepped into the shower.

“Ah—!”

Lydia gasped as his chest pressed against her back, trapping her between him and the cool tile. Her elbow hit the wall, and pain flickered through her brow.

“What’s got you so deep in thought?” Julian murmured, his hand sliding around her waist, voice slow and teasing. “Didn’t even notice me come in.”

She brushed water from her lashes, forcing her eyes open. “The lab.”

“Oh?” His tone was casual, but his eyes darkened. “Is that so?”

“Mm.” She pushed gently at his chest. “Not tonight, Julian. I’m not in the mood.”

“What’s inconvenient?” His hand lingered against her ribs, sliding lower. “Here—or…”

“Julian!” Lydia caught his wrist, her voice tightening.

He looked down at her. “Hm?”

“I don’t want to,” she said quietly.

He tilted her chin up and brushed her lips with his. “But I do.”

His breath enveloped her, familiar and heavy.

The rest came like muscle memory.

By the time it was over, dawn was breaking.

Julian glanced at the sleeping Lydia, then slipped out of bed, threw on his robe, and left her room.

Downstairs, he grabbed a bottle of cold water from the fridge, drank half of it, and dialed back a missed call.

After two rings, the line connected.

Sitting on a barstool, he swirled the bottle in his hand. “So?” he asked.
